In Network, you collect 20 parts to build the Flynche machine while battling aliens across platforming levels. The action centers on navigating hazards, firing a laser to eliminate threats, and grabbing scattered components. Each level requires balancing speed with caution to avoid enemy fire and environmental traps. The game’s retro difficulty curve and dual focus on combat and collection set it apart. Despite its 1986 release, the BBC Micro version remains praised for its precise controls and replay value. With minimal text and straightforward mechanics, it leans into old-school arcade appeal, testing both reflexes and resource management.
